Output e53c83b8835fa4d2a6f193543c54f56e3335519bbbc161029138e55a18094793:0

value
106021476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bec35968188826c79033c03d3739a27210e14be4 OP_EQUAL
address
MRHpdysomTEsuHVxLcmPMMH81B8xf4tPFZ
transaction
e53c83b8835fa4d2a6f193543c54f56e3335519bbbc161029138e55a18094793
spent
true